Morgan Stanley, founded in 1935 by Henry Sturgis Morgan and Harold Stanley as a spin-off from J.P. Morgan & Co., is a leading global financial services firm headquartered in New York City. Initially focused on investment banking, it has evolved into a diversified powerhouse offering wealth management, institutional securities, and asset management services, catering to corporations, governments, institutions, and high-net-worth individuals. With a strong presence in mergers and acquisitions, underwriting, and trading, Morgan Stanley manages billions in assets and is known for its sophisticated financial advisory services. The firm has adapted to modern markets by expanding its digital offerings and wealth management division, notably through its 2020 acquisition of E*TRADE, solidifying its position as a Wall Street titan.

Morgan Stanley's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Morgan Stanley held 6,930 positions worth $360B, down 1.4% from $365B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q1 2018: portfolio turnover was 4.7%. Morgan Stanley opened 170 new positions and exited 155, leaving the 6,930-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 11% of assets, up from 11%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

  • Morgan Stanley's largest Q1 2018 buy was Nutrien: 1,554,481 shares worth $73.5M.
  • Morgan Stanley added most to iShares Russell 2000 ETF in Q1 2018, an estimated $1.27B increase.
  • Morgan Stanley's biggest Q1 2018 reduction was State Street SPDR S&P 500 ETF Trust, cutting an estimated $1.33B.
  • Morgan Stanley fully exited Juno Therapeutics, Inc. in Q1 2018, selling an estimated $86M.
  • Morgan Stanley's ten largest holdings make up 14% of its $360B portfolio in Q1 2018.
  • Morgan Stanley opened 170 new positions and closed 155 in Q1 2018.
  • Morgan Stanley's portfolio value fell 1.4% quarter-over-quarter to $360B.

Based on Morgan Stanley's 13F filing for Q1 2018, filed 14 May 2018.
